We have an opportunity for a Maintenance Operative with our Cambridge Maintenance team. As a Maintenance Operative you should be a general all‑rounder with excellent attention to detail, a positive can‑do attitude who enjoys working in a client‑facing role and can offer a great customer experience. You will form part of the Regional maintenance team who support the homes throughout the Cambridge region.
Key Responsibilities
- Ensure premises and grounds are maintained to a high standard.
- Maintain all records in accordance with company policies, procedures and guidelines.
- Carry out routine checks and inspections and report on findings.
- Adhere to company policies, especially health and safety and fire policies.
- Ensure work complies with legislation regarding property and facilities.
- Support induction of new team members.
- Maintain confidentiality at all times.
- Order and check stock when delivered.
- Collaborate with the Home Manager, teams and residents.
- Carry out any additional duties as requested.
- Support the homes on an on‑call rota for emergencies during evenings and weekends (paid).
- Participate in additional training and development.
Qualifications and Requirements
- Previous experience in a handy‑person, maintenance, painting and decorating or gardening role.
- Own basic tools; all materials will be provided.
- A full driving licence and own vehicle for travel to other homes in the region. Mileage will be paid via expenses.
- Background in electrical work is an advantage.
- Basic computer knowledge.
- Excellent customer service and communication skills.
- Completion of an enhanced DBS (Criminal Records Check).
Working Hours
45 hours per week – 8am – 5pm, Monday to Friday.
